Understanding Opioid Withdrawal and Kratom's Role
Opioid withdrawal is a complex process that can involve intense physical and emotional symptoms, including pain, nausea, anxiety, and insomnia. These symptoms often occur as the body adjusts to the sudden absence or reduction of opioids after prolonged use. Hyperpigmentation kratom, derived from the Mitragyna speciosa plant, has gained attention as a potential aid in managing opioid withdrawal. It acts as an alternative treatment option by interacting with opioid receptors in the brain and body, helping to mitigate withdrawal effects.
Kratom’s ability to stimulate certain neurotransmitters, such as dopamine and serotonin, may alleviate symptoms of depression and anxiety often experienced during withdrawal. Additionally, hyperpigmentation kratom’s natural anti-inflammatory properties can help reduce pain and discomfort. However, it’s crucial to approach this method with caution and under professional guidance, as dosages and strains vary, and individual responses differ.
The Science Behind Hyperpigmentation and Its Connection to Kratom
Hyperpigmentation, a common skin concern, has sparked curiosity in the context of kratom consumption. Scientifically speaking, this phenomenon is linked to an overproduction of melanin, the pigment responsible for skin color. When certain compounds interact with our bodies, they can trigger a chain reaction, leading to increased melanin synthesis and, consequently, dark spots or patches on the skin.
Kratom, a natural herb derived from the plant Mitragyna speciosa, has gained attention for its potential in managing opioid withdrawal symptoms. However, research also suggests that its active compounds might contribute to hyperpigmentation. This connection is particularly relevant for individuals considering kratom as an alternative treatment, as it highlights the importance of understanding both the benefits and side effects.
